Abstract
The decay scheme of62Zn has been investigated by studying the yield functions, angular distributions and coincidence relation-ships of theγ-rays emitted in the63Cu(p, 2nγ) and60Ni(α, 2nγ) reactions. Spins up to7ħ were assigned to the observed states.
Nuclear Reactions 60Ni(α, 2nγ)62Zn,E α=28–35 MeV and63Cu(p, 2nγ)62Zn,E p = 22–31 MeV; measuredE γ,I γ(θ),I γ(E p , andI γ,E α-γ coincidences,62Zn deduced decay scheme. Enriched target, Ge(Li) detectors.
